T-Ball
T-Ball is seven weeks long. The first three weeks for 5-6 year olds and four weeks for 4 year olds are spent developing techniques in hitting, fielding, and throwing. The last four weeks for 5-6 year olds and three weeks for 4 year olds are dedicated to low-key games. View registration info in the summer program guide.
Rookie Ball
Rookie Ball helps boys and girls develop techniques in hitting, fielding, throwing, and base running. Rookie Ball offers the option for players to receive live pitching from the group's coach. The first three weeks are devoted to practice and the last four weeks to low key games. View registration info in the summer program guide
